What is 1/2 Cup Milk in Grams?

Before we dive into the conversion, let's take a look at what 1/2 cup milk actually means. In the United States, a standard cup is equal to 236.6 milliliters (mL). Since milk is a liquid, we need to convert the volume measurement to a weight measurement, which is where grams come in.

The Conversion: 1/2 Cup Milk to Grams

Using a density of milk of around 1.03 grams per milliliter (g/mL), we can calculate the weight of 1/2 cup milk as follows:

1/2 cup milk = 118.3 mL (half of 236.6 mL) 118.3 mL x 1.03 g/mL = 121.5 grams

So, 1/2 cup milk is equal to approximately 121.5 grams.

Tips and Variations

  • Whole milk vs. low-fat milk: The density of milk can vary depending on the fat content. Whole milk has a slightly higher density than low-fat milk, so the conversion might be slightly different. For low-fat milk, you can use a density of around 1.02 g/mL.
  • Room temperature vs. cold milk: The temperature of the milk can also affect its density. Cold milk is slightly denser than room temperature milk, so the conversion might be slightly different.
  • Using a kitchen scale: If you have a kitchen scale, you can simply weigh out 121.5 grams of milk to ensure accuracy.
